Step 1: Emergency Response

We’ll dispatch our crew to your location within 60 minutes to assess the damage and begin the water removal process.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ove as much water as possible from the area. Our goal is to dry the area as quickly and efficiently as possible to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ry the area completely. This step is crucial to preventing mold growth and ensuring the area is safe for reconstruction.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ning

We’ll use antimicrobial treatments to sanitize surfaces and prevent mold growth. Our team will also clean and disinfect the area to ensure it’s safe for occupancy.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Once the area is dry and sanitized, our team will work with you to reconstruct and repair any damaged areas. This may include replacing drywall, flooring, or other affected materials.

Warning Signs You Need Bedroom Water Removal in Crowley, TX

Beware of these warning signs that show you need professional help with water removal in your bedroom: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your bedroom can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these smells; they can show a more serious issue.

Water Stains on the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leaky pipe or roof damage. Don’t delay; these stains can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or excessive moisture. Don’t ignore these issues; they can compromise the structural integrity of your home.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t delay; these issues can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Visible mold or mildew in your bedroom can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ation. Don’t ignore these issues; they can compromise your health and safety.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

Unusual sounds or leaks in your bedroom can be a sign of a more serious issue. Don’t delay; these sounds can show a leaky pipe or other safety hazard.

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ill, easily contained Yes No DIY methods can handle small spills; call a pro for larger issues.
Visible mold or mildew No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and techniques to remove safely and effectively.
Water damage to electrical systems No Yes Water damage to electrical systems can be hazardous; call a pro to ensure safe and proper repairs.
Large water spill or flood No Yes Large water spills or floods need specialized equipment and techniques to remove safely and effectively.
Hidden water damage or leaks No Yes Hidden water damage or leaks can be difficult to detect; call a pro to ensure safe and proper repairs.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Crowley, TX

The cost of bedroom water removal in Crowley,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work with you to provide a personalized estimate based on your specific needs. Keep in mind that prices may range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, humidity levels
Sanitizing and cleaning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, type of surfaces
Reconstruction and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ials
